As per the document in note id 2542789.1, it is mentioned that data is captured under Regional Tax Information. Text from the document for Washington State is:

"Washington now requires a reason code to be provided when an employee for any quarter has SUI wages with zero hours. This reason code is entered on the Reporting Information Card under Regional Tax Information for Washington. The reason selected should be end-dated for the quarter reported, as the reason may change or no longer apply to future quarters. The reason code value is passed in position 803-804 on the W record. You can run the Employee Active Balance Report with a balance group usage of State Quarter Balances to identify the employees with SUI wages and zero hours for the quarter."

However, unable to view any values in LOV while creating the "Calculation Component Details" under "Regional Tax Information".

Able to view the new fields added for Colorado and Oregon states; but not able to view for Washington State.
